1. Understanding Market Analysis

Market analysis involves evaluating and interpreting relevant information to gain insights into the forex market’s current and future conditions. Traders use different techniques and tools to analyze market data and make predictions about price movements.

2. Significance of Market Analysis

Market analysis plays a crucial role in forex trading for several reasons:

2.1 Identifying Trading Opportunities

Through market analysis, traders can identify potential trading opportunities by studying various factors, such as economic indicators, geopolitical events, and market sentiment. This helps them make informed decisions about when to enter or exit trades.

2.2 Managing Risks

By analyzing market conditions, traders can assess the potential risks associated with a trade. This includes evaluating volatility, liquidity, and the impact of economic news releases. Effective risk management strategies can be implemented based on the insights gained from market analysis.

2.3 Enhancing Profitability

Market analysis helps traders develop trading strategies based on sound analysis and logical reasoning. By identifying trends, support and resistance levels, and other technical patterns, traders can potentially increase their profitability by entering trades with a higher probability of success.

3. Types of Market Analysis

There are two primary types of market analysis used in forex trading:

3.1 Fundamental Analysis

Fundamental analysis involves evaluating economic, social, and political factors that can impact currency prices. Traders analyze indicators such as GDP, interest rates, employment data, and geopolitical events to assess the overall health of economies and make trading decisions accordingly.

3.2 Technical Analysis

Technical analysis focuses on studying historical price and volume data to identify patterns and trends. Traders use various tools, such as charts, indicators, and candlestick patterns, to analyze price movements and predict future market behavior.

4. Utilizing Market Analysis in Trading

To effectively utilize market analysis in forex trading, consider the following:

4.1 Develop a Trading Plan

Create a well-defined trading plan that incorporates the insights gained from market analysis. This plan should outline your trading goals, risk tolerance, and the strategies you will use based on market conditions.

4.2 Stay Updated with Market News

Regularly follow market news and economic indicators relevant to the currencies you trade. This will help you stay informed about potential market-moving events and make timely trading decisions.

4.3 Combine Fundamental and Technical Analysis

Consider using a combination of fundamental and technical analysis to get a comprehensive view of the market. By integrating both approaches, you can make more well-rounded trading decisions.
